Behind the Look: Who’s Responsible for Nicola’s Nails?
Nicola Peltz Beckham’s chocolate nails were created by celebrity manicure Tom Bachik, whose client list includes Jennifer Lopez, Selena Gomez, and Margot Robbie. Known for his clean shapes, glossy finishes, and meticulous prep work, Bachik’s signature is not just polish, it’s perfection.
His work on Peltz Beckham’s nails showcases not just trend-savviness but also technical excellence. The polish application is smooth with no visible streaks, a cutícula line is clean, and the shape is consistent across all ten fingers. The shade choice? A deep espresso-toned brown that borders on black in low light but shows its true richness under the flash of a camera.
Para profissionais de unhas, it’s a reminder that polish choice is only half the battle. Shape, finish, and health of the unha natural all contribute to the overall impact. In this case, the chocolate nails trend is elevated by flawless execution.
How to Recreate the Chocolate Nails Trend
While you may not have access to a celebrity manicurist, recreating this trend at home—or in your salon—is completely achievable. To channel Nicola’s look, consider the following:
- Choose the right shade: Look for deep brown tones with warm or neutral undertones. Avoid colours that are too red-based if you’re aiming for a true chocolate feel.
- Shape matters: A short, softly squared shape keeps the look modern and wearable.
- Prioritise shine: Whether you’re using regular polish or (gel/, a high-gloss top coat is key. This isn’t a trend for matte finishes.
- Keep the cuticles clean: The simplicity of the colour means everything else has to be on point—neat prep and hydration go a long way.
